問題タブ [ppi]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
c++ - Windows で実際の画面 dpi/ppi を取得する
C++ でフォントに使用される dpi 設定ではなく、実際の画面 dpi/ppiを取得したいと思います。
次のコードで試しました:
バージョン 1 は 72 dpi を報告しますが、これは間違っています。
バージョン 2 では、フォントの Windows dpi 設定である 96 dpi が報告されますが、実際の画面 dpi ではありません。
parsing - ppi パケット解析 pcap
PPI フレーム形式のパケットの解析に問題があります。802.11+mac+phy フィールドが必要です。共通フィールドの後に、オフセットに誤りがあるようです。これが私のコードです:
common フィールドの出力は正しいです。type: 2、len: 20 と表示されます。ただし、mac フィールドの type: 64、len: 0 と同様に、他の値は間違っています (mac+phy も同様です)。リトルエンディアン/ビッグエンディアンの問題ですか、それとも私の間違いですか? 私はwiresharkの実装を見てきましたが、オフセットに関数 tvb_get_letohs() を使用しており、それはかなり複雑です...誰かが助けてくれることを願っています.
objective-c - 目的 c iPhone UIImage を PNG に変換 PPI/DPI が高すぎる
私はそのようにUIImageを生成しています:
UIImage のサイズは 3200x2400 で、これが必要です。ただし、電子メールの添付ファイルとして送信するために PNG 形式に変換すると、次のようになります。
最終的には 720 ppi の画像になり、したがって ~12.8 mb になります。これは大きすぎます。
720 ppi がどこから来ているのかわかりません。UIImage は 72 ppi の画像から生成されます。それは何か関係があるに違いありません:
基になる UIImage (UIView の境界よりもはるかに大きい) に基づいて UIView から UIImage を作成する必要がありますが、元の ppi を維持する必要があります。720 ppi は、電子メールの添付ファイルとしては実用的ではありません。
何かご意見は?
javascript - 異なる画面で (物理的に) 同じ画像サイズ
すべてのデバイスまたはブラウザーで同じ物理サイズにする必要がある画像を使用して Web サイトを構築しています。画像が iPhone5 の画面に完全に収まるとします。つまり、物理的なサイズは 3.49x1.96 インチ (対角 4 インチ) です。ラップトップのブラウザーで見る場合、サイズも 3.49x1.96 である必要があります。インチ(明らかに解像度が低いことに苦しんでいます)画面が小さいiPhone4では、画像の一部が切り取られることさえありました.
PPI/DPI を取得し、それに応じて調整する必要があると思います。つまり、デバイスに iphone5 の PPI/DPI がある場合は、画像のサイズを 50% に変更する必要があります。ただし、画面の解像度も考慮に入れる必要があるかどうかは少し混乱しています。これは、モバイル以外のデバイスで変更される可能性があるためです。誰か助けてくれませんか?
これをすべてのデバイスで機能させるには、どのようなアプローチがよいでしょうか?
php - 別のモジュールからエンティティ/ストレージ クラスへのアクセス
別のモジュールからエンティティ/ストレージ クラスにアクセスすることは可能ですか? または、それらを必要とする各モジュールで同じクラスを作成する必要がありますか?
ありがとう。
css - Web 用に画像をエクスポートするためのベスト プラクティス - DPI/PPI
Web 用の画像をどのように準備すればよいですか?
各デバイスの解像度は異なるようです。私はいつも 72PPI で画像をエクスポートしてきました。最近ではそれも適切な数ですか?96PPIを使っている人はいますか?非「網膜」画像にはどちらが適していますか?
私が遭遇したチュートリアルのほとんどは、スタイルシートの UI グラフィックスに対して、この種のアプローチを取ることを提案しています。
http://miekd.com/articles/using-css-sprites-to-optimize-your-website-for-retina-displays/
基本的に、2 つの画像をもう一方のちょうど 2 倍のサイズにします。それで...
... @2x 画像上。この記事では、画像をエクスポートする PPI を指定していないことに注意してください。
1 つの画像を 72PPI で、もう 1 つを 144PPI でエクスポートできますか? そうすれば、メディアクエリで高解像度のものを背景サイズにする必要さえありません。
ここは何を目指せばいいの?Web 用に画像をエクスポートするための事実上のベスト プラクティスは何ですか?
また、より高い dpi ディスプレイのメディアクエリとその処理に関するより良い記事を持っている人はいますか?
css - さまざまなデバイスの「CSSピクセル比」値のデータベースはありますか?
私がやりたいことは次のとおりです。HTTPリクエストを受け取ったら、データベースのサーバー側をチェックして、1)物理デバイスのPPI、2)CSSピクセル比(つまり、1つあたりの「論理」または「参照」ピクセルの数)を調べます。物理ピクセル)。これにより、要求元のブラウザに1物理的な実世界のインチに等しいピクセル値を提供できます。
私がすでに試したが、うまくいかなかったものがいくつかあります。
- http://wurfl.sourceforge.net/:物理的なサイズと解像度(PPIを計算できるように)を提供しますが、CSSピクセル比は提供しません。
- http://51degrees.mobi/:物理的なサイズと解像度(PPIを計算できるように)を提供しますが、CSSピクセル比は提供しません。
- https: //deviceatlas.com-PPIを直接提供しますが、CSSピクセル比は提供しません。
奇妙なことに、これについて私が見つけた最高のデータソース(無料または有料)はhttp://en.wikipedia.org/wiki/List_of_displays_by_pixel_densityですが、より包括的でより表形式にしたいと考えています。
image - 画像のサイズとピクセルからの解像度
画像サイズと画像の高さと幅が提供されている場合、画像の解像度を計算する式はありますか。私は答えを探しましたが、あまり助けにはなりませんでした。計算式は1つですが、画像の高さと幅で計算すると、得られる解像度は実際の解像度とは異なります。
また、42 メガ ピクセルのカメラと 32 メガ ピクセルのカメラで写真を撮った場合、画像のサイズと寸法は異なりますか?
ありがとうジテン
ios - ココア ポイント vs ピクセルおよび PPI
iOS デバイスの画面解像度に関して、基本的に 2 つの質問があります。
1) iOS ドキュメントの Point vs Pixels セクションでは、座標がポイントとしてフレームワークに渡され、「1 つのポイントが画面上の 1 つのピクセルに必ずしも対応するとは限らない」と記載されています。ここにあるように: https://developer.apple.com/library/ios/#documentation/WindowsViews/Conceptual/ViewPG_iPhoneOS/WindowsandViews/WindowsandViews.html
それらが異なるときは?今までは、それらが等しいと仮定して、ピクセル座標を渡していました。これはデバイスごとに変化するパラメータですか?
2) PPI についても少し混乱しています。ハードウェア画面でそれが何を意味するかはわかっています (10 インチと 7 インチのディスプレイのピクセル解像度が同じ場合、PPI が高いため、7 インチのディスプレイの方が画質が高くなります)。 72ppi または 96 または 326 の .png ですか?それは印刷用だけですか?それとも画面上で視覚的に違いがありますか?
ありがとう